I acknowledge and thank all of our staff and students who have patiently and positively engaged in the South Australian hybrid education model which saw some year levels return in Week 1 for face-to-face learning while all other year levels have engaged in remote learning.  Please be assured that our school will continue to follow the advice of SA Health in order to minimise the potential for entry into and transmission of COVID-19 in our school environment.  This means that a number of school activities continue to be postponed.  Specifically, assemblies, masses and other school gatherings and events involving parents/carers onsite have been postponed.  We will go ahead with staff/student gatherings.

 

The most important control against COVID-19 impacting our school community is for your child to stay home if they are unwell.  If your child displays even mild symptoms associated with COVID-19, please arrange for a PCR test and follow SA Health directions.  Where your child has been confirmed as COVID-19 positive, please contact the school immediately.  If we are notified that a person who attended school subsequently learns they are COVID-19 positive, we will communicate this with classroom contacts in line with the approach approved by SA Health.  If your child is absent from school due to COVID-19 or for any other reason, the school will, as is usual, make best endeavours to support their learning continuity.

As I informed the community last year, we have secured $1.5 million in grant funds to assist in the construction of a new Administration Centre, upgraded Resource Centre and Art/Italian space .  We will be taking out a loan and contributing cash reserves to bring the total outlay to 3 million dollars.  The project is planned to commence in the first half of this year. I will keep you informed as the project progresses.
